<code dropzone="079s"></code><abbr dir="ahuo"></abbr><dfn lang="rfdd"></dfn><bdo dropzone="s_48"></bdo><kbd dir="b3fc"></kbd><font lang="7c_m"></font><code lang="fg5k"></code><map dropzone="p1ok"></map><noscript dropzone="oo71"></noscript><var lang="hl1q"></var>
              热门关键词:
                      当前位置:主页 > 区块链动态 >

                      区块链合约功能解析:了解合约的定义、作用和

                      时间:2024-02-03 03:52:02 来源:未知 点击:

                      什么是区块链合约?

                      区块链合约,也被称为智能合约(Smart Contract),是一种以区块链技术为基础的自动化合约。它是一段由计算机代码编写的合约,其中包含了参与方之间的协议、条件和执行的规则。区块链合约可以在预定条件满足时自动执行,并以不可篡改的方式记录在区块链上。

                      区块链合约的作用是什么?

                      区块链合约的作用是在区块链网络中实现去中心化的可信任交易。它们可以自动执行和验证交易,避免第三方干预和降低交易成本。区块链合约还可以确保交易的透明和安全性,减少人为错误和欺诈行为的发生。

                      区块链合约的功能有哪些?

                      区块链合约具有以下功能:

                      1. 自动化执行:区块链合约根据预定条件自动执行,无需人工干预。
                      2. 条件和规则定义:区块链合约可以定义参与方之间的条件、规则和执行逻辑。
                      3. 数据存储:区块链合约可以将数据存储在区块链上,实现数据的不可篡改性和可追溯性。
                      4. 透明性和安全性:区块链合约的执行过程公开透明,交易数据加密存储,确保合约的安全性。
                      5. 去中心化:区块链合约不依赖中心化的机构或第三方信任,实现交易的去中心化。

                      区块链合约的应用领域有哪些?

                      区块链合约的应用领域广泛,其中一些典型应用包括:

                      • 金融服务:区块链合约可用于实现智能支付、借贷、保险等金融服务,提高效率和安全性。
                      • 供应链管理:区块链合约可用于跟踪和验证供应链中的物流、质量和支付信息,提高供应链管理的透明度。
                      • 物联网:区块链合约可用于物联网设备之间的自动化交互和价值转移,实现智能城市、智能家居等应用。
                      • 数字身份认证:区块链合约可用于验证和管理个人或组织的数字身份,防止身份盗窃和欺诈。
                      • 社交媒体:区块链合约可用于改善社交媒体平台的广告投放、数据隐私和内容著作权管理。

                      区块链合约如何执行?

                      区块链合约的执行是由区块链网络上的节点共同完成的。首先,合约被编写成智能合约代码,并部署到区块链网络上。一旦合约部署完成,参与方可以通过发送交易来与合约进行互动。交易中包含了触发合约执行的相关数据和条件。区块链网络中的节点会按照合约的规则进行验证和执行,确保交易的合法性和一致性。

                      区块链合约的优势和挑战是什么?

                      区块链合约的优势包括:

                      • 去中心化:区块链合约不依赖中心化的机构,消除了中间人的需求。
                      • 自动化和高效性:区块链合约可以自动执行和验证交易,提高交易效率。
                      • 可信任和安全性:区块链合约的执行过程透明可信,交易数据加密存储,提高交易的安全性。
                      • 降低成本:区块链合约可以减少人为错误和欺诈行为,降低交易的成本。

                      区块链合约面临的挑战包括技术难题、标准化问题、法规和监管障碍等。此外,由于区块链合约的执行逻辑不可逆转,一旦出现错误或漏洞,修复可能会很困难。